- Lecture on Robert Frost's influence on renowned Irish poet turned into a book (The Eagle-Tribune)
LAWRENCE — Six years ago, Nobel Laureate Seamus Heaney came to the city to speak about Robert Frost's influence on his poetry. Those words uttered to a sold-out audience have been immortalized in the book, "One on a Side: An Evening with Seamus Heaney & Robert Frost." The 54-page book was published by The Robert Frost Foundation.
